To be considered for the trainee programme, you need to:

  • Be eligible for the 1-year route to AssocRICS accreditation.
  • Have a strong foundational knowledge of Residential Building Pathology.
  • Possess either:
  • A RICS or CIOB accredited degree or post-graduate qualification, plus at least one year of industry-relevant work experience.
  • A RICS approved HND, HNC, NVQ Level 3 diploma, BTEC, or foundation degree, plus at least two years of industry-relevant work experience.

Alternatively, candidates with:

  • 4+ years of industry-relevant experience

are also encouraged to apply.
